Warrant Officer Lawal Mato, one of the bodyguards of the President, Major General Muhammadu Buhari’s (retd.), died on Tuesday after struggling with diabetes for three years.
Buhari, in a statement by his Senior Special Assistant on Media and Publicity, Garba Shehu, said Mato had been working with him for many years before he won the 2015 election.

The President described the officer as a “very thorough, trustworthy and dependable soldier who carried out his duty with diligence and focus”.
